首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何配置VS代码自动完成/关闭PHP文件中的HTML元素,就像Adobe Brackets所做的那样?

VS Code是一款功能强大的代码编辑器,可以通过安装插件来实现自动完成和关闭PHP文件中的HTML元素。以下是配置VS Code实现该功能的步骤:

  1. 打开VS Code,点击左侧的扩展图标(或按下Ctrl+Shift+X),在搜索框中输入"HTML CSS Support",然后点击安装该插件。
  2. 安装完插件后,重新启动VS Code。
  3. 打开一个PHP文件,输入HTML标签的起始部分(例如"<div>"),当你输入"<"符号时,VS Code会自动弹出HTML标签的建议列表。
  4. 选择你想要的HTML标签,按下Enter键,VS Code会自动补全该标签,并在标签内部添加结束标签。
  5. 如果你想关闭HTML元素,只需在开始标签后输入"/"符号,VS Code会自动补全结束标签,并将光标定位在结束标签的位置。

通过以上步骤,你可以在VS Code中实现类似Adobe Brackets的自动完成和关闭PHP文件中的HTML元素的功能。

对于这个问题,腾讯云没有直接相关的产品或链接地址。但腾讯云提供了云服务器、云数据库、云存储等一系列云计算服务,可以帮助开发者构建和部署各种应用。你可以访问腾讯云官网(https://cloud.tencent.com/)了解更多相关信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Top 10 JavaScript编辑器,你在用哪个?

相同符号表使得IntelliSense能够在整个表达式输入过程,为你提供出色弹出式选项列表。你可以获得以下功能:填入后自动关闭自动填写完成选项、键入后自动方法列表和方法自动参数列表。...Brackets扩展也是用JavaScript编写,还可以调用Node.js模块。与大多数在选项卡显示打开文件编辑器不同是,Brackets具有显示在文件树上方工作文件列表。...BracketsJavaScript自动完成功能非常好,自动填写各类括号结束括号,以及jQuery方法中键入$之后关键字、变量和方法自动下拉菜单。...Brackets也有一些缺点,例如一些Brackets扩展很难配置,不像Emacs软件包或Vim插件那样容易。...Emacs使用js2模式包,并使用ac-js2自动完成。在Emacs,你可以使用串行模式获取实时浏览器JavaScript,HTML和CSS交互。

3.1K10

Kali Linux Web 渗透测试秘籍 第九章 客户端攻击和社会工程

如果我们查看 SET 在我们 Kali /var/www/html创建index.html代码,我们会发现下面的代码: <form action="http://192.168.56.1/post.<em>php</em>...打开bodgeit目录(/ var/www/<em>html</em>/bodgeit)<em>中</em><em>的</em>login.jsp<em>文件</em>,并寻找下面的<em>代码</em>: Login Please enter your credentials..."> 我们需要在login.jsp相同目录下创建该文件,创建post.php,带有下列代码: <?...shell 工作原理 Msfvenom 帮助我们从 Metasploit 大量列表创建载荷,并且将它们集成到许多语言代码,或者创建脚本和可执行文件就像我们在这个秘籍所做那样。...一旦下载完成,就取决于用户是否安装。 像之前所说那样,这个攻击高度依赖用户来完成关键步骤,这取决于我们通过社会工程手段说服用户,使之相信必须安装扩展。

1.7K20

HT for Web嵌入QtWebKit客户端解决方案

HTML5已经足够强大,但很多应用还是需要独立桌面客户端解决方案,毕竟能操作本地文件等功能还是很多工具类软件短期内无法完全采用云方案替代。...最近Adobe发布http://brackets.io也是类似的应用,Brackets这样描述自己:An open source code editor for the web, written in...AdobeBrackets采用是自家https://github.com/adobe/brackets-shell/套壳框架,不过brackets-shell仅为Brackets量身定做,并不建议一般应用使用...,但遇到了显示正常但无法鼠标操作奇怪问题,经过一番折腾才发现HT居然把QtWebKit在桌面的环境,错误识别为可Touch移动终端环境,如何正确判断Touch和Mouse交互环境是非常狗血事情...HTML5通过WebKit嵌入打包成本地应用已经不是新鲜事了,整个世界各种客户端技术正在变得更加融合,无数种千奇百怪客户端方案正在改变很多观点和架构,不久前wwdc2014JavaScript

93230

HT for Web嵌入QtWebKit客户端解决方案

HTML5已经足够强大,但很多应用还是需要独立桌面客户端解决方案,毕竟能操作本地文件等功能还是很多工具类软件短期内无法完全采用云方案替代。...最近Adobe发布http://brackets.io也是类似的应用,Brackets这样描述自己:An open source code editor for the web, written in...AdobeBrackets采用是自家https://github.com/adobe/brackets-shell/套壳框架,不过brackets-shell仅为Brackets量身定做,并不建议一般应用使用...,但遇到了显示正常但无法鼠标操作奇怪问题,经过一番折腾才发现HT居然把QtWebKit在桌面的环境,错误识别为可Touch移动终端环境,如何正确判断Touch和Mouse交互环境是非常狗血事情...HTML5通过WebKit嵌入打包成本地应用已经不是新鲜事了,整个世界各种客户端技术正在变得更加融合,无数种千奇百怪客户端方案正在改变很多观点和架构,不久前wwdc2014JavaScript

1.1K70

VS Code7个开源替代品,全都知道算我输!

微软将VS Code开源,但是从Microsoft下载版本不是开放源代码。今天,和大家分享几个VS code替代品: 1、VSCodium ?...VSCodium 项目提供了可下载 Code-OSS 可执行文件,这些文件是从VS Code代码库构建,而无需Microsoft进行product.json更改。...如果需要它们,则有针对这些问题文档化解决方法,但是如果您依赖于VS Code中非常特定内容,则应验证其是否在VSCodium也有用。...它具有对HTML,CSS,JavaScript,PHP甚至Python强大支持。但是,像VS Code一样,它具有丰富扩展生态系统,所以你可以最大限度地扩展它,以适应你所有编程语言工作。...Che不仅是一个在线IDE,而且是为云开发而构建IDE。如果你有一台 Git 服务器,那就可以直接把它当作你文件系统,在它仓库完成项目。当然,你也可以下载所有文件做本地备份。

3K20

HT for Web嵌入QtWebKit客户端解决方案

HTML5已经足够强大,但很多应用还是需要独立桌面客户端解决方案,毕竟能操作本地文件等功能还是很多工具类软件短期内无法完全采用云方案替代。...最近Adobe发布http://brackets.io也是类似的应用,Brackets这样描述自己:An open source code editor for the web, written in...AdobeBrackets采用是自家https://github.com/adobe/brackets-shell/套壳框架,不过brackets-shell仅为Brackets量身定做,并不建议一般应用使用...,但遇到了显示正常但无法鼠标操作奇怪问题,经过一番折腾才发现HT居然把QtWebKit在桌面的环境,错误识别为可Touch移动终端环境,如何正确判断Touch和Mouse交互环境是非常狗血事情...HTML5通过WebKit嵌入打包成本地应用已经不是新鲜事了,整个世界各种客户端技术正在变得更加融合,无数种千奇百怪客户端方案正在改变很多观点和架构,不久前wwdc2014JavaScript

98620

一款漂亮不像实力派pdf软件分享

最早 PDF 是 Adobe 控制专有模式,直到 2008 年,Adobe 发布了公共专利许可证,授予 Adobe 拥有的所有制造、使用、销售和分发 PDF 兼容实现所需专利免版税权利。...至此,PDF 走进了千千万万个人 pc 。...结构化存储系统 可以让页面元素和内容打包成一个文件,并且进行了压缩处理。...UPDF 提供直观导航工具和广泛注释工具,可直接向 PDF 添加高亮显示、文本框、形状和其他元素。 编辑 PDF 文本或链接,就像您通常在 Word 文档中所做那样。...它包括 HTML 文件、图像、CSS 样式表和其他资产。它还包含元数据。EPUB 3.2 是最新版本。通过使用 HTML5,出版物可以包含视频、音频和交互性,就像网络浏览器网站一样。

24920

VS Code7个开源替代品

微软将VS Code开源,但是从Microsoft下载版本不是开放源代码。...VSCodium 项目提供了可下载 Code-OSS 可执行文件,这些文件是从VS Code代码库构建,而无需Microsoft进行product.json更改。...如果需要它们,则有针对这些问题文档化解决方法,但是如果您依赖于VS Code中非常特定内容,则应验证其是否在VSCodium也有用。...它具有对HTML,CSS,JavaScript,PHP甚至Python强大支持。但是,像VS Code一样,它具有丰富扩展生态系统,所以你可以最大限度地扩展它,以适应你所有编程语言工作。...Che不仅是一个在线IDE,而且是为云开发而构建IDE。如果你有一台 Git 服务器,那就可以直接把它当作你文件系统,在它仓库完成项目。当然,你也可以下载所有文件做本地备份。

2.6K30

HT for Web嵌入QtWebKit客户端解决方案

HTML5已经足够强大,但很多应用还是需要独立桌面客户端解决方案,毕竟能操作本地文件等功能还是很多工具类软件短期内无法完全采用云方案替代。...最近Adobe发布http://brackets.io也是类似的应用,Brackets这样描述自己:An open source code editor for the web, written in...AdobeBrackets采用是自家https://github.com/adobe/brackets-shell/套壳框架,不过brackets-shell仅为Brackets量身定做,并不建议一般应用使用...,但遇到了显示正常但无法鼠标操作奇怪问题,经过一番折腾才发现HT居然把QtWebKit在桌面的环境,错误识别为可Touch移动终端环境,如何正确判断Touch和Mouse交互环境是非常狗血事情...HTML5通过WebKit嵌入打包成本地应用已经不是新鲜事了,整个世界各种客户端技术正在变得更加融合,无数种千奇百怪客户端方案正在改变很多观点和架构,不久前wwdc2014JavaScript

1.3K50

PyCharm插件和配置

Rainbow Brackets Rainbow Brackets可以让代码块之间清晰显示出各种颜色,比如括号相同颜色,选中区域代码高亮功能等,并且支持支持Java, Python, JavaScript...在各类IDE(Eclipse,IntelliJ,Visual Studio,VS Code)和编程语言中,SonarLint能够帮助所有开发人员编写更好、更安全代码!...CodeGlance 如果你曾使用过 Sublime Text,切换到其他代码编辑器,或多或少会有些不习惯,因为很少有编辑器会像 Sublime 那样自带一个预览功能滚动条。...安装IdeaVim并重启Pycharm,在Tools下会多出一个Vim Emulator选项,当这个选项被勾选时,说明Pycharm当前正处于vim编辑状态,这时代码光标是一个闪动小方块;取消勾选...Translation 一款用于翻译插件,包括谷歌翻译、有道翻译,直接在 Pycharm 中选择需要翻译内容,右键点击翻译Translate进行翻译。 文件代码模板 #!

86630

梦想成真—Dreamweaver 2020实现建站新篇章+全版本安装包

它支持自动识别HTML、CSS以及其他网页语言,并且可以自动完成代码补全、折叠和着色显示。基于此,用户可以根据自己需求进行快速网页编辑和编写。...同时它还支持各类服务器端生成语言,比如PHP、DOTNET、JavaScript等,在使用这些生成语言时,用户可以方便地使用它们语法提示和代码智能提示。...Dreamweaver 2020还提供了一些内置设计元素,比如按钮、菜单、表格等组件,使用者可以通过拖放式操作完成对这些元素制作,同时软件也提供了元素属性面板,让用户可以对这些元素具体属性进行修改...下载之前首先关闭杀毒软件,以免激活失败,双击打开DW2020文件夹。2.鼠标右击Set-up,选择以管理员身份运行。...3.选择安装位置,默认安装在C盘,也可以以更改位置,注意文件夹路径不要有中文,然后点击继续!4.等待安装完成!5.点击关闭!6.双击图标,运行软件!7.安装完成

21150

如何在Ubuntu 16.04安装Linux,Nginx,MySQL,PHP(LNMP堆栈)

建议您启用限制性最强配置文件,该配置文件仍允许您拥有所需流量。由于我们尚未为我们服务器配置SSL,因此在本教程,我们只需要允许端口80上流量。...我们将通过取消注释该行并将其设置为“0”来更改这两个条件,如下所示: /etc/php/7.0/fpm/php.ini cgi.fix_pathinfo=0 完成后保存并关闭文件。...我们可以测试它以验证Nginx是否可以正确地将.php文件传递给我们PHP处理器。 我们可以通过在文档根目录创建测试PHP文件完成此操作。...在文本编辑器打开一个名为info.php文件: $ sudo nano /var/www/html/info.php 在新文件输入或粘贴以下行。...这是有效PHP代码,它将返回有关我们服务器信息: /var/www/html/info.php <?php phpinfo(); 完成后,保存并关闭文件

2K10

如何在FreeBSD 11.0上安装LighttpdMySQL和PHP

为了避免以后出现意外,请编辑Lighttpd配置文件并禁用对IPv6支持,因为您不需要它来完成本教程。...您将通过其软件包安装MySQL,就像您对Lighttpd所做那样。然后,您将为MySQL root用户设置密码并禁用其他一些测试选项。这可确保您拥有安全MySQL设置。...完成后保存并关闭文件。 接下来,创建一个php.ini配置PHP文件。包含两个示例文件php.ini-production和php.ini-development。...此文件将测试PHP是否正常工作,并允许您在Web浏览器查看有关Web服务器设置信息: $ sudo ee /usr/local/www/data/info.php 将此代码添加到文件: /usr/...你会看到一个看起来像这样页面:http://your_server_ip/info.php [php界面] 此页面显示有关操作系统,Web服务器以及Web服务器如何处理PHP文件信息。

1.1K60

如何在 Ubuntu 14.04 上配置Redis缓存以加速 WordPress

Redis 是一种数据结构服务器,可以单独用作数据库服务器,也可以与 MySQL 等关系数据库配对以加快速度,就像我们在本教程中所做那样。...虽然每个站点都不同,但下面是一个默认 Wordpress 安装主页示例基准测试,其中包含和不包含 Redis,如本指南中配置那样。Chrome 开发人员工具用于在禁用浏览器缓存情况下进行测试。...allkeys-lru 更改完成后,保存并关闭文件。...下载object-cache.php脚本。此下载来自 DigitalOcean 资产服务器,但这是第三方脚本。您应该阅读脚本注释以了解它是如何工作。...第 4 步 — 在 wp-config.php 启用缓存设置 接下来,编辑该wp-config.php文件以使用您站点名称(或您想要任何字符串)添加缓存键盐。

60930

Adobe Bridge(Br)软件干货分享-下载及安装教程 各版本下载

有了这款软件,用户可以轻松使用缩略图和预览功能可视化访问自己创意项目所需所有多媒体资源,如Photoshop、InDesign、Illustrator等等Adobe和非Adobe所有的应用程序文件,...此外,用户还能在该软件还可以打开和编辑相机原始数据文件,并将它们保存为与 Photoshop兼容格式,同时还能在不启动Photoshop情况下直接在“相机原始数据”对话框编辑图像设置。...而且在此版本,还支持全新Adobe Camera Raw 辅助延伸功能,用户在Adobe Camera Raw 14 执行所有编辑动作都会显示于Bridge。...不过,在Camera Raw 14 执行少数编辑动作将无法回溯相容于旧版Camera Raw (13.4 (含) 以前版本),例如您对遮色片所做编辑,以及透过延伸功能专属辅助档(如sample.cr2...;安装结束界面会有显示,这里点关闭; 6.关闭所有文件窗口,我们可以在左下角看到一个BR2021软件,双击打开软件,查看软件能否正常运行; 7.此时就正式进入到了BR2021软件界面,使用时点击文件新建就可以了

1K20

「解放双手」老舅教你VS Code Disco

/ 添加注释 Ctrl + ` 打开/关闭终端 晃动你胯胯轴 移动你代码块 Command + Shift + Enter 将光标移动到当前行上面一行,开启新一行代码 Command + Enter...+ Tab同时按下,先松开Tab,在列表通过Tab切换选择你需要打开文件,选中即松开Ctrl实现跳转。...键 复制粘贴代码块 多光标操作 按住Option 鼠标在需要创建光标处点击 如何查看已有快捷键/自定义快捷键?...Open-In-Browser 自动闭合HTML/XMl标签 Auto Close Tag 自动对应修改HTML/XMl标签 Auto Rename Tag HTML片段/模板 HTML Snippets...VS Code配置 Settings Sync 代码格式化神器 保证更容易写出风格一致代码 Prettier icons图标 vscode-icons-mac 更多插件请自行探索 选择适合自己项目需求插件安装下载

1.2K30

如何在服务器上安装LAMP

如果您没有与服务器关联域名,则可以使用服务器公共IP地址: . . . ServerName server_domain_or_IP 完成后保存并关闭文件。...index.xhtml index.htm 完成后,按Ctrl-X保存并关闭文件。...… 如果在研究之后,您决定要安装软件包,可以使用apt-get install命令,就像我们为其他软件所做那样。...我们可以通过输入以下内容在该位置创建文件: sudo nano /var/www/html/info.php 这将打开一个空白文件。我们想在文件中放入以下文本——有效PHP代码: <?...php phpinfo(); ?> 完成后,保存并关闭文件。 现在我们可以测试我们Web服务器是否正确显示PHP脚本生成内容。我们只需在我们网络浏览器访问此页面即可。

3K21

Adobe XD 图文安装教程 A-d-o-b-e 系列怎么下载

Adobe XD主要特点包括: 设计和原型制作一体化:Adobe XD可以将设计和原型制作融为一体,设计师可以在同一应用程序完成整个设计过程。...高效性:Adobe XD可以快速创建和编辑向量图形和位图图像,同时支持批量导出和共享设计资源。 自动化:Adobe XD具有自动化工具,可以自动创建重复元素,例如表单字段和图标。...7.更改完成以后,点击:【继续】。 8.等待安装成功。 9.点击:【关闭】。 10.回到桌面后可以看到快捷方式,双击打开软件。 11.安装成功。...使用此工具,您可以选择设计元素(如联系人列表或照片库)并复制所需次数——您所有风格和间距将保持不变。此外,您所做任何更改都将在所有位置更新。 具有多种用途快速画板。...使用新上下文图层面板(该面板只显示您正在处理文档部分图层),处理工作更快,确保有序。将常用元素(如按钮和徽标)转换为可以拖放到画板上并可以在整个文档重复使用符号。

73600
领券